Transaction 51ba91e4203b3bc9c15f2c157485f909cbcbcd8e29f88c71de532163832ec72d

2 Input
2 Outputs
  • 51ba91e4203b3bc9c15f2c157485f909cbcbcd8e29f88c71de532163832ec72d:0
  • value  501325
    address  3GHDFs91oCwP4xrCR4oxDjPHuQenpdRNFH
  • 51ba91e4203b3bc9c15f2c157485f909cbcbcd8e29f88c71de532163832ec72d:1
  • value  264474
    address  3QLiZseRvpnq1BUhWVjdLewj3tg8553888